WebJul 7, 2024 · Litigation expenses for getting the compensation enhanced are deductible as expenses on transfer. If the enhanced compensation is received by any other person due to death of the transferor or any other reason, it would be taxable as income of the receipient. dutch students missing in panama

WebDec 13, 2024 · The assessees treated the interest on the enhanced compensation as part of the compensation liable to be taxed under section 45 (5) of the income Tax Act and the transferred land being rural agricultural land exempt from capital Gains tax under section 10 (37) of the Income Tax Act, 1961.
